Skip to content

Commit

Permalink
chore: append one more test
Browse files Browse the repository at this point in the history
  • Loading branch information
Maciej Więcek committed Nov 25, 2023
1 parent be47835 commit 9553c7a
Showing 1 changed file with 24 additions and 1 deletion.
25 changes: 24 additions & 1 deletion table/view_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-1543,7 +1543,7 @@ func TestMultilineEnabled(t *testing.T) {
assert.Equal(t, expectedTable, rendered)
}

func TestMultilineDisabled(t *testing.T) {
func TestMultilineDisabledByDefault(t *testing.T) {
model := New([]Column{
NewColumn("name", "Name", 4),
}).
Expand All @@ -1565,3 +1565,26 @@ func TestMultilineDisabled(t *testing.T) {
rendered := model.View()
assert.Equal(t, expectedTable, rendered)
}

func TestMultilineDisabledExplicite(t *testing.T) {
model := New([]Column{
NewColumn("name", "Name", 4),
}).
WithRows([]Row{
NewRow(RowData{"name": "AAAAAAAAAAAAAAAAAA"}),
NewRow(RowData{"name": "BBB"}),
}).
WithMultiline(false)

assert.False(t, model.multiline)

const expectedTable = `┏━━━━┓
┃Name┃
┣━━━━┫
┃AAA…┃
┃ BBB┃
┗━━━━┛`

rendered := model.View()
assert.Equal(t, expectedTable, rendered)
}

0 comments on commit 9553c7a

Please sign in to comment.